Output a66676e02943a181b390cb246f603aadd44e6a22f3806cfc93bae5aafa57adc3:0

value
972952
script pubkey
OP_0 OP_PUSHBYTES_20 a292d04624366ef154d478dd3944c3e4ad4b5afb
address
bc1q52fdq33yxeh0z4x50rwnj3xrujk5kkhmd07264
transaction
a66676e02943a181b390cb246f603aadd44e6a22f3806cfc93bae5aafa57adc3
confirmations
203406
spent
true